About 6 months ago I had a couple who went under contract on a home in East Nashville. They were so excited about their new home purchase! We had gone through inspections, appraisel, and then they vanished....
I could not get them to text, email, or call me back. It was the strangest thing. At this point, I had to contact the listing agent and tell him "I can't find my buyers". Of course, from his side he had to continue the transaction as if were going to close. You really never know the buyer's situation until you get the full details. Maybe it was a death in the family... Who knows.
About a week later the listing agent contacts me and said "Your buyers are wanting their earnest money back". My initial reaction was "They are alive!!". Of course my second reaction was "WTH??". They are backing out of the deal? I couldn't believe they were backing out. I COULDN'T BELIEVE I DIDN'T KNOW ABOUT IT. I not only got them the deal they wanted but I also got them about another $15,000 in upgrades (this was an investment property).
Long story short, this was the perfect house. It was perfect to them in every way .... except location. That was a factor they forgot to mention during the process. They were afraid to tell me after working so hard to get them the perfect house at the right price. I guess they were afraid of hurting my feelings or pride. I really have no idea because we have still not spoken.
The listing agent refused to give them their earnest money back. He actually told them, "If you had used your agent to help you back out then we would more than likely have given you a refund". The point is, DON't BE AFRAID OF ME! It is our job (as agents) to not only help you find and negotiate a deal on your dream home, but also to help you in times of fear, uncertainty, or even untimely circumstances. Our job is to help you through the good and the bad!
